Like quite a few crystal designations, Those people are both of those mongrelizations of chemical formulae and symbols and abbreviations. Potassium titanyl phosphate is most properly KTiOPO4. Reason adequate to phone it just KTP.

We’ve lined the gist of what KTP crystals are. But what are their features? It’d be worthwhile to recognize that in spite of how These are grown, KTP crystals are orthorhombic.  They have a sophisticated structure, Specifically when compared with cubic crystals.

Hydrothermal growth (or Solvothermal, if a solvent apart from drinking water is utilised) is usually utilized to grow high-temperature crystalline components, Specially professional portions of pure quartz. The advantages of the hydrothermal approach can be a “comparatively minimal�?progress temperature, a ΔT near 0 at the reliable/liquid interface, an “very easily scalable�?strategy, as well as prospective to lessen the supply of the vast majority of impurities.

Since the wonderful EO Attributes of KTP ended up recognized in 1976 together with the finding of nonlinear properties, many endeavours were being designed to understand its EO programs, dependant on which we realized the planning of large size, superior destruction resistance, and reduced conductivity crystals further to fabricate it into EO switches and EO modulators. It can be done to increase KTP crystals with a total weight larger than 10 kg at a single time (one autoclave for every cycle), with regards to the advancement of a large interior diameter autoclave. Throughout the optimized hydrothermal crystal growth system, the electro-chromic, photo-chromic, and catastrophic laser-induced damages were being conquer, and crystals with uniform significant optical, electrical, and piezoelectric Qualities have been attained, producing the industrial software of HKTP EO crystals a reality.

When the KTP crystal is applied as an EO modulator, the utilized electric powered field is parallel to your z-axis, and The sunshine propagation way is parallel on the y-axis or x-axis. If a comparatively reduce turn-off voltage is wanted, a y-axis change is required. In practice, extended x-axis switches tend to be made use of to get the desired minimal flip-off voltage for crystal expansion economics.   The 1 micron here mild is typically generated from the neodymium doped crystal of YAG, Yttrium orthovanadate, or YLF.  The KTP could be employed outside the laser cavity or intracavity where the laser intensity is increased. This frequency doubling influence is generally known as second harmonic technology.
